"Footsteps", CACGV, Victoria, BC CANADA

The extraordinary collaboration between Stella Meades and hundreds of artists has resulted in an amazing collection of handcrafted shoes, which will be sold by donation with money raised to go towards children in countries affected by war. The Victoria show is the second of four shows where the shoes will be shown and sold.
The opening of the Victoria show will take place Friday, Feb. 15, 5:30 - 8:00 p.m. at the Community Art Gallery of Greater Victoria, G6-1001 Douglas St. The shoes will be sold by donation at the Gallery from Feb. 15 to 27, 10 a.m. - 5 p.m. Monday to Friday and 10 a.m. to 2 p.m. on Saturday.

The two organizations that will receive donations from this show are
I.C.R.O.S.S. International Community for the Relief of Starvation and Suffering.
The Canadian headquarters of this organization is in Saanichton, BC

Save the Children-Canada for their education program
